Friday November 4, 2016
Andreas Papagiannakopoulos "Leoforio" Project.
 
Leoforio is the name of Andreas Papagianakopoulos’ new personal project, which was created along with Thanos Chatzianagnostou (drums) and Konstantinos Manos (contrabass). It consists of original compositions by Andreas Papagianakopoulos, with standard influences by the European and American jazz, and the electronic and psychedelic music scene. The album was released in April 2016 and has been chosen by the Onassis Cultural Centre to be featured at the New Jazz Generation Festival 2017.
 
Friday 18 & Saturday 19 November, 2016
Opera Chaotique- "5 Years of Failure"
 
The eccentric duet presents us with the project 5 Years of Failure with an unexpectedly subversive humor, a totally surreal imagination and eccentric musical alchemies. , Opera Chaotique have managed in less than five years time to place themselves on the map as an absolutely unique phenomenon of the music scene. This distinctive duet has performed in important Greek hotspots such as Badminton, Half Note Jazz Club and the Rockwave Festival, as well as in international and historical theatres and festivals, and have participated in tours by Nouvelle Vague and the Tigers Lilies.
 
Friday December 2, 2016
Next Step Quartet
 
With a fresh sound and passion for music, they are considered by many as the hottest jazz band of the increasingly developing Greek jazz-music-scene. Their common studies at The Ionian University brought them close music wise. With two albums under their belt, an award by the international competition Made in New York Jazz Competition and various performances in festivals both national and abroad, they keep going with great confidence and effectiveness to search for new sound paths.

Thursday December 22, 2016
Dimitris Maramis
 
The composer Dimitris Maramis has released 7 personal records and has written the music for many plays and films. On Linto Stage we are to enjoy a recital of the composer’s songs, having Vitsentzos Kornaros’ Erotokritos as its central core in its contemporary and awarded version in an innovative music style of jazz and blues. He re-composes and revives one of the 17th century masterpieces not only of the Greek literary world but also broadly of the European culture.

Saturday January 7, 2016
Jim Politis’ the Ghost Notes
 
They formed at the end of 2012. Influenced by Django Reinhardt, they combine the classic manouche atmosphere with a modern approach to Gypsy Jazz Music. They have participated in the Djangofest in both Athens and Thessalonik, as well as in the Patras International Jazz Festival / Patras Djangofest.
